Autoantibodies and human immunodeficiency viruses infection: a case-control study
P Chretien1, J C Monier, F Oksman
1Laboratory of Hematology and Immunology, CHI de Créteil, Créteil, France.
Objective:
To determine the prevalence of organ-specific and non-specific autoantibodies in HIV-infected patients.
Design:
A multicentric collaborative case-control study including 105 HIV patients and 100 sex- and age-matched HIV-negative healthy volunteers.
Methods:
Antinuclear, anti-ds DNA, anti-histone, anti-Sm, rheumatoid factor(IgM), anti-beta 2 glycoprotein 1, antineutrophil cytoplasmic, anti-LKM1, anti-LCA1, anti-gastric parietal cell, antiplatelet, anti-intermediate filament, anti-mitotic spindle apparatus, anti-Golgi, anti-ribosome and anti-thyroid autoantibodies were screened in six European laboratories.
Results:
Only IgG and IgM anticardiolipin, IgG antiplatelet, anti-smooth muscle and anti-thyroglobulin antibodies were statistically more frequent in HIV patients. There was no correlation with the numbers of CD4+ cells except in the case of anti-smooth muscle antibodies. We were unable to find specific autoantibodies such as anti-ds DNA, anti-Sm, AMA, anti-LKM1, anti-LCA1 or anti-beta 2 GP1 antibodies in these patients.
Conclusions:
Our results indicate that the autoantibody profile of HIV infections is comparable to those of other chronic viral infections. HIV does not seem to be more autoimmunogenic than other viruses.
